Savonburg-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Kansas state average. It is 135%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/4/2003,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 22.8 miles away from the Savonburg city center killed 4 people and injured 30 people and caused $20 million in damages.

On 4/12/1964, a category 4 tornado 27.1 miles away from the city center killed 3 people and injured 9 people and caused between $50,000 and $500,000 in damages.


Savonburg-area historical earthquake activity is significantly below Kansas state average. It is 100%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/18/2005 at 19:59:42, a magnitude 3.3 (3.3 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: II - III) earthquake occurred 80.8 miles away from Savonburg center
On 5/13/1999 at 14:18:22, a magnitude 3.0 (3.0 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 96.5 miles away from the city center
Magnitude types: regional Lg-wave magnitude (LG)
